Saturday, September 29. 2007PSPCAP32: Amstrad CPC Emulator for PSP v1.2.0 *UPDATE*Hi All, Here is a MAJOR update of PSPCAP32 the CPC Emulator for PSP. For those who haven't seen previous versions, Caprice32 is one of the best emulator of the Amstrad CPC home computer series running on Windows and Unix, written by Ulrich Doewich. This emulator faithfully imitates the CPC464, CPC664, and CPC6128 models (see caprice32 project) What's new in version 1.2.0 : - Major Speed improvements, it's really fullspeed ! - Import CRT emulation part of older version of Caprice32 (less accurate, but much faster) - Add two new render modes : Fast and Ultra. - Sound is now played in 16 bits and stereo ! - IR keyboard support ! - Display and save thumbnail images for each save state - New speed limiter function - Add option to display fps rate - Option to prevent the blue led to be displayed when L or R are pressed - Now compatible with custom firmwares 3.x and PSP-slim - Add a simple intro splash screen - Support iso8859-1 fonts in print text functions (might be useful to translate menus in german, french ...) - Bug fix and code cleaning How to use it ? PS2: If you look for games you can find most of them here PS3: If you want to run SymBOS - set the ram size to 576K - load the symbos.dsk file - enter the RUN"SYM command in the amstrad CPC emulator window (and NOT RUN"SYMBOS) ** UPDATE 10/1/2007 ** : - I've uploaded a new version that fix the annoying bug with thumbnail images in ultra mode. - A new version of the keyboard files from Loic Daneels are also provided in the new zip archive !
